Building a hidden underground shelter beneath a home involves a systematic construction process that includes foundation excavation with steel reinforcement, ICF (Insulated Concrete Form) wall installation, concrete pouring for basement walls, waterproofing with membranes and drainage systems, basement floor preparation with vapor barriers and radiant heating, structural framing with engineered wood joists, roof construction with metal panels, and exterior finishing with stone veneer, all requiring careful planning, engineering, and craftsmanship to create a strong, practical, and comfortable hidden space.

The basement excavation [music] begins with steel beams reinforcing the house.
A large excavator and [music] a compact mini excavator remove soil beneath the foundation, creating space while steel supports keep the house stable for the next construction phase.
[music] >> [music] [music] >> The crew installed the formwork system, backfilled and leveled the ground, compacted the base, and positioned the drainage system and reinforcing steel before pouring the concrete. Concrete was then transported by [music] a skid steer to each location beneath the house and poured into the foundation [music] footing system.

With the concrete footing complete, the crew installed the CF foundation walls.
The ICF [music] blocks were carefully aligned with the layout lines, tied together with reinforcing steel, and securely fixed to the concrete footing.
Bracing, [music] work platforms, and door frames were then installed to stabilize the structure before the concrete was poured, forming strong and durable basement walls.
>> [music] [snorts] >> The crew used a hydraulic lifting system, shoring towers, and wooden cribbing blocks to gradually raise the house while securing the structure. with ratchet straps to maintain its position.
Once enough space was created beneath the floor, the ICF wall section was installed. Reinforcing steel was added and the structure was prepared for the concrete pour into the foundation walls.
The ICF foundation wall concrete pour was carried out with all support systems in place. Concrete was pumped in layers around the walls and compacted to fill every gap inside, creating strong and durable basement walls.
The house was lowered onto the CF foundation using shoring towers and hydraulic jacks. Positioning holes were drilled in the wooden pieces and sill plates placed on the CF foundation wall to align with the anchor bolts and the structure was lowered into position.
Temporary supports were removed completing the connection between the existing house and the new basement foundation.
The basement foundation was waterproofed and protected before backfilling. The area around the foundation was cleared.
Loose soil was removed and a gravel base was added. The ICF walls were sealed, coated with primer, and covered with a waterproof membrane. An additional drainage system was installed around the foundation combined with drainage gravel and protective panels before the back fill process.
The basement floor area was filled and graded with a crushed stone base and washed gravel to create proper underground drainage.
A floor drain system [music] was installed and leveled using a laser to ensure effective water flow.
Permanent steel beams and support columns were also installed, replacing the temporary supports and creating a stable structure for the basement before the concrete floor is poured.

[music] [music] The basement floor was prepared with a vapor barrier membrane covering the entire surface with sealed joints [music] to prevent moisture from rising through the ground. 2-in insulation panels were installed to create a stable thermal layer for the concrete floor. The PEX radiant heating pipes were [music] arranged on top of the insulation combined with reinforcing wire mesh preparing the basement for the concrete slab pour.

The engineered wood floor joists [music] were installed on the ICF foundation walls with blocking added for extra rigidity and an opening left for the future basement staircase. Subfloor panels were secured to the joists. While the area around the foundations was backfilled and graded, creating a strong floor structure and stabilizing the building site.

The basement floor was poured over the prepared vapor barrier, PEX radiant [music] heating system, and reinforcing mesh. The concrete was pumped into place, leveled to the designed elevation, and finished with a power tel, creating a smooth and durable [music] basement floor. Heat.

The wood-framed walls were assembled on the floor and sheathed with zip system panels for added strength and moisture protection. Each wall section was lifted into place, secured to the foundation, and connected to the ceiling joists. The project then continued with the upper floor framing, completing the main structural frame of the house.

The ridge beam was installed and precisely aligned using a laser level before being secured to the support columns. The roof rafters were installed, reinforced with blocking and adjusted to create a strong roof structure. The dormer and secondary roof framing were also installed, completing the main roof framework of the house.

The roof structure continued to take shape as zip system panels were cut to eyes and installed across the entire rafter [music] framework. Each panel was carefully aligned and securely fastened, creating a durable, moisture resistant roof deck. The dormer [music] framing was also erected and fully sheathed, completing the overall roof profile.
A concrete retaining wall was built in front of the house to stabilize the ground and create a new level area.
Foundation excavation, gravel compaction, and drainage installation were completed before the concrete blocks were stacked layer by layer [music] with gravel backfilled to improve drainage. The surrounding area was then graded, covered with top soil, and seated with grass to [music] complete the landscape.
>> [panting] >> The chimney system was built on a solid concrete base with a wood-frame structure extending from the basement to the roof. The exterior was sheathed with zip system panels to improve structural rigidity while providing moisture and weather protection, creating a durable enclosure for the insulated chimney system.

[music] >> [music] [music] [music] >> The roof overhang was constructed with a wood-framed system integrated into the main roof, creating a strong and continuous structure. Zip system panels were installed across the entire surface with waterproof ceiling and ventilation openings to improve insulation and protect the building.
The roof was covered with a waterproof membrane and two layers of polyo insulation to improve weather protection and thermal performance.
A wood batten system was installed to support the roofing panels and create a continuous ventilation gap before the standing seam metal panels were secured using a concealed fastener system.
[music] The roof valleys and ridge components were installed to create a watertight, wellventilated and durable roofing system.

The building enclosure progressed with the installation of the windows, entry door, and garage doors. The frames were securely fastened and sealed with spray foam insulation to improve airtightness and thermal [music] performance, while the unfinished window openings were temporarily covered with insulation panels, leaving the house ready for the next stage of construction.

The large glass windows were installed with the frames carefully aligned. and securely connected to the wall structure. The gaps around the frames were sealed with spray foam insulation to reduce heat loss, prevent water intrusion, and improve protection for the interior space.
>> [music] [music] >> the roof overhang areas. were equipped with recessed LED lights along with a completed electrical wiring system and set [music] panels. The smart lighting system allows Wi-Fi control, flexible color changes, and adds a distinctive touch to the exterior design of the house.
The foundation walls were finished with manufactured stone veneer after completing the drainage layer, metal lath and scratch coat. The stone veneer was carefully installed and grouted while maintaining a ventilation and drainage cavity behind the cladding, providing a durable, moisture resistant and visually appealing exterior finish.
